Tottenham Hotspur need to find a new striker this summer – but one player on their radar appears to be heading elsewhere.
A number of centre forwards have been linked with moves to Spurs, and a new name popped up on Monday in Darwin Nunez.
Football.London reported that Nunez is a name on Tottenham’s radar, having impressed at Almeria in Spain’s second tier last season.
The Sun added that Nunez was a name on Tottenham’s list, though the Daily Mail later added that Mourinho did consider moving for Nunez, but chose not to bid.
Nunez, 21, joined Almeria from Penarol last summer, and enjoyed a superb season in Spain with 16 goals in 30 appearances.
Already a Uruguayan international with one cap and one goal, Nunez looks set for a huge future – and he’s now a man in demand.

Record now report that Benfica have agreed a €24million (£21.5million) deal for Nunez, meaning Spurs have likely missed out barring a last-gasp U-turn.
